BY KATIE KUEHNER‑HEBERT THREE GROUPS COMBINING their marketing muscle pack a much greater punch than working separately. The Overhead Alliance does just that for three MHI industry groups—the Crane Manufacturers Association of America (CMAA), Monorail Manufacturers Association (MMA) and Hoist Manufacturers Institute (HMI). BY CHRISTY DULA, CHIEF EXPERIENCE AND DIGITAL TECHNOLOGY OFFICER, MHI AS SUPPLY CHAINS face ongoing labor shortages and demand volatility, distribution centers and warehouses are rethinking how they schedule workforces. The traditional model of fixed, eight‑hour shifts across two or three blocks is giving way to more adaptive approaches.
